An outhaul is a line which is part of the running rigging of a sailboat, used to extend a sail and control the shape of the curve of the foot of the sail. Outhaul a tighter outhaul flattens the bottom 3rd of the sail and opens lowest batten so its not hooking to windward. Tightening or slackening the outhaul can flatten or fill out the sail, shift the draft forward or aft, change leech and foot tension, and increase or decrease camber.

The seam which attaches the shelf foot to the sail, the bottom seam in the sail gets closer to the boom when the outhaul is tensioned or further away from the boom when the outhaul is eased. General rules of mainsail trim adjust halyard to just remove horizontal wrinkles adjust sheet tension so top batten is parallel to the boom adjust traveller to get the telltales flying top one most of the time adjust outhaul for correct depth check draft position, adjust halyard maybe.
